Like everywhere else on earth, an closed terrarium needs water to exist. Moss can be a great indicator that your terrarium may need watering, as it will slowly change its green colour and start yellowing. If the soil is completely dry and the leaves are wilting this is a sign that the terrarium is too dry. A completely enclosed terrarium requires little or no watering, but if in doubt always water less. Understanding how much water you need to add, to keep things moist but not cause. You will likely still need to add water to a closed terrarium, however, now and then.
